Job Title: Water Operator
Position Type: Full-time, Entry-level
Job Description:
As a Water Operator, you will help operate, inspect, maintain, and repair various LBWC facilities, including a granulated activated carbon (GAC) filtration plant, water storage tanks, wells, booster stations, and associated controls. This entry-level position will involve learning the day-to-day operations and systems while performing essential tasks under close supervision from the Operations Manager and General Manager.
Key Responsibilities:
- System Monitoring & Operation: Use computer systems to monitor and operate the water system, ensuring proper function.
- Maintenance & Repair: Assist in the operation, maintenance, and repair of equipment related to the GAC plant, well sites, and pumping stations.
- Preventative Maintenance: Perform routine inspections and preventative maintenance tasks, logging work into the computerized management system.
- Equipment Inspections & Adjustments: Conduct regular inspections of plant equipment and pump stations, making necessary adjustments to maintain proper operations.
- Laboratory Testing: Perform basic water quality tests to monitor the filter plant and distribution system.
- Chlorine Dosage Monitoring: Oversee and adjust chlorine dosages for water treatment processes.
- General Maintenance: Perform physical tasks including cleaning, painting, and grounds upkeep.
- Safety & Compliance: Follow safe work practices and procedures for operating tools and machinery.
